Probably the most exotic wild orchid we have encountered to date - the rare Calypso bulbosa, aka Fairy Slipper, which only blooms in a few select spots in Scandinavia.

Flickr file

Composite image merged from 4K video file.

Nikon D5 with Tamron 90mm macro.
